Intensity-based feedback of the thermally induced denaturation of collagen

abstract
Since the birefringent property of collagenous tissue results in a phase shift between scattered orthogonal linear polarizations, this phase shift was used to develop an intensity based measurement technique of birefringence. If the two orthogonal polarizations are coupled into a common linear polarization then interference, and thus intensity, may be used to dynamically measure denaturation-associated birefringence losses. Excellent agreement between the theory and experiments were obtained.
